Output dc89e5d64d833376b9173e476017ffddbfd8955ef483d5bd670d4abeb2ebfa41:1

value
3580959
script pubkey
OP_0 OP_PUSHBYTES_20 ff95e775fc9058c08e58af121c56a2049e7ca5da
address
bc1ql727wa0ujpvvprjc4ufpc44zqj08efw6qcgr9k
transaction
dc89e5d64d833376b9173e476017ffddbfd8955ef483d5bd670d4abeb2ebfa41
confirmations
144760
spent
true